Original host Allen Funt's son, Peter Funt, takes over as the host of this program featuring ordinary people being filmed in unusual situations. Typical gags included malfunctioning gadgets, disappearing objects, and strangers making very unsual requests.

    "Don't Be Surprised . . .

    . . . if someone, somewhere comes up to you and says: SMILE, you're on Candid Camera!"

    Is it possible that this longest-running show in tv history celebrated its 50th anniversary in 1996? As of this writing, the show's up for its 60th in just a couple of years.

    The original reality-tv show, this one's been offering its good-natured fun for generations. It's extremely positive, delightfully entertaining, and awesomely creative. Imagine coming up with a host of different gag set-ups every week. No wonder they've taken to soliciting ideas from viewers.

    Alan Funt carried the show along brilliantly through decades, passing the torch to son Peter, who's obvisously inherited dad's penchant for good-natured humor. In 2000 Dina Eastwood (Clint's real-life wife) became co-host, and the two (as of 2004) are merrily carrying forth each week.

    I find myself taping each show, and playing it back various times during the week, just for smiles, chuckles and laughs. What a wonderful, warm, show it is! What good sports people are as their leg's being pulled. And what fun it is when they're told they're "on camera."

    This has to be one of my favorite tv show of all time. Bravo, "Candid Camera!" May you continue forever!

    Still Very Funny

    I remember the earlier two incarnations of Candid Camera as well as the short-lived five-day-a-week that was hosted by Dom DeLuise and with Peter Funt picking up where his father/creator Allen left off, it's still a very funny show. Candid Camera still caught ordinary people "in the act of being themselves" in strange situations.

    It was also great to see vintage candid clips with Allen Funt, especially the one with the talking mailbox. To me, his best work was when he interviewed kids and that was also part of the show's success. Let's not forget the addition of Peter Funt's co-host, Suzanne Somers, who added a lot to the proceedings.

    Hopefully some day, the show will be back on any network, where once again hear someone say "Smile! You're on Candid Camera!"
